Detecting AI-generated content can be challenging, but there are several methods that can help you determine if a piece of content is created by artificial intelligence:
1. Lack of coherence: AI-generated content may have inconsistencies and lack coherent flow, as the AI may not be able to maintain a consistent narrative throughout the piece.
2. Lack of human touch: AI-generated content may lack emotion, creativity, and individuality that human writers possess. It may seem robotic and formulaic.
3. Unnatural language: AI-generated content may have unnatural language patterns, grammar errors, or strange sentence structures that can be a red flag for automated content creation.
4. Unoriginal content: AI-generated content may lack originality and creativity, as it relies on pre-existing data and templates to generate content. It may contain clichés, repetitive phrases, or outdated information.
5. Inconsistencies in tone or style: AI-generated content may have inconsistencies in tone or style throughout the piece, as the AI may struggle to maintain a consistent voice.
6. Source checking: If you suspect that a piece of content is AI-generated, you can try to track down the original source or template that the AI may have used to create the content. This can help you determine if the content is indeed generated by artificial intelligence.
Overall, detecting AI-generated content requires a critical eye, attention to detail, and an understanding of the limitations of artificial intelligence in content creation.
